Is Isla Holbox safe?

Isla Holbox is very safe so long as you have common sense and don’t walk to the beach alone at night or using the usual level of caution. Taking care of your bags and valuable belongings, keep it in a safe place – is the way to avoid worries.

Is Holbox or bacalar better?

Bacalar — For a completely different beach experience, head to Bacalar, an inland lagoon. Like Holbox, it’s another gorgeous experience — but unlike Holbox, it’s popular with Mexican tourists and much more budget-friendly. It’s a 7.5-hour bus ride from Chiquilá and you’ll need to switch in Playa del Carmen.

Are there cars on Holbox?

Holbox (pronounced hol-BOSH, meaning “black hole” in Maya) began attracting tourists a decade ago, and locals have since fought to stave off mega-resorts, the Washington Post reports. There are no cars, no postal service, no banks, and no high-rises (buildings are not permitted to top 40 feet).

Where is the Isla Holbox Island in Mexico?

Isla Holbox is an island in the north of the Yucatan Peninsula of Mexico, in the state of Quintana Roo. It is part of the Yum Balam Biosphere Reserve and is separated from the mainland by the Yalahau lagoon, which is home to flamingos and pelicans.
